Marc Bernard <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es: > Daer All, > > I have a factor variable, X with 5 levels. When I type tables(X) it gives me: > > table(X) > 1 2 3 4 5 > 10 5 0 0 0 > > How to drop the levels with zeros such that when I will type: > table(X) it will give me: > > table(X) > 1 2 > 10 5
table(factor(X)) or table(X[drop=TRUE]) should do it.
